Tobias is a multi-award winning Photographer based in Melbourne and has worked the last 10 years for a respectable range of national and international magazines and commercial clients.

He is very passionate about all aspects of people and portrait photography and takes on long distance travelling to the remote Australian outback for his projects.

He has exhibited his work extensively in Australia, Germany and
the US.
Tobias has worked with indigenous communities in the Pilbara, the
Kimberly, the Western Desert, Arnhem Land, the Tiwi Islands,
South and Central Australia for over 15 years and photographic
work from these interactions is held in the Museum of Australian
Democracy, the National Library, Canberra and the Southeast
Museum of Photography, Florida,USA.
In the award winning Polaroid Project participants are invited to
etch their message in the wet emulsion of the large format Polaroid
negative.
His photographs are also included in the Polaroid Collection, USA,
the National Library of Australia, the Moran Foundation, Australia
and numerous private collections in Australia, Europe and the
USA.
Tobias won the HeadOn Photography Prize 2008, the Doug Moran
Contemporary Photography Prize 2012, the Art Handler Award at
the National Photographic Portrait Prize 2017 and the People’s
Choice Award at the Martin Kantor Portrait Prize 2023.
Tobias lectures Photography at Monash University.
